Poll: Should Obama help alleviate Hillary’s campaign debt?

June 7, 2008 By tblade

I’ve been hearing this rumor for a few weeks now. From TPM Election Central:

Money is expected to have a key place in the peace-making process between Barack Obama and Hillary Clinton, with Clinton advisers telling the Associated Press that Hillary will likely seek Obama’s help in retiring her campaign’s $30 million in debt.

For the sake of clarity, it’s worth pointing out that the Obama campaign cannot directly give money from its own treasury to the Clinton camp. Instead, Obama would ask his top fundraisers to help bring in the money, and likely send out e-mails to his much-praised list of small donors asking them to give Hillary a hand.
